Cookies

We use data collection devices such as “cookies” on certain pages of the Platform to help analyse our web page flow, measure promotional effectiveness, and promote trust and safety. “Cookies” are small files placed on your hard drive that assist us in providing our services. Cookies do not contain any of your personal information. We offer certain features that are only available through the use of a “cookie”. We also use cookies to allow you to enter your password less frequently during a session. Cookies can also help us provide information that is targeted to your interests. Most cookies are “session cookies,” meaning that they are automatically deleted from your hard drive at the end of a session. You are always free to decline/delete our cookies if your browser permits, although in that case you may not be able to use certain features on the Platform and you may be required to re-enter your password more frequently during a session.
